Played over 5 reels, with 20 pay lines this fantastic slot from industry leaders Playtech has reel symbols which feature all the classic iconography from the show. High paying symbols include the banker, a mystery prize box, the consolation prize branded mug, and of course a telephone. The remaining symbols are standard card symbols, J, K and Q. To begin simply select your stake, the number of paylines and hit spin. If you fancy your chances at winning the epic 9 figure progressive jackpot, simply play all payline to be in with a chance.

Deal Or No Deal A Game

The bonus feature is a straight forward pick game, triggered when 3 or more bonus symbols land on a single spin. The banker offers 10 cash amounts, one by one, players simply pick the amount they think is the bankers best offer by pressing the deal button. There’s some serious cash up for grabs whilst you see the offers coming flying in but each offer may be worse than the last so keep your wits about you and hold out for the best deal.

Online deal or no deal game for real money with no depositDeal

There’s not one but two bonus round. Next up is free spins which opens when you hit 3 bonus symbols. This round is known as ‘the reel banker’ and awards players unlimited spins with double wins! These continue until the banker appears on the middle reel.

Channel 4 Deal or No Deal TV ShowDeal or No Deal is a new gameshow which starts with 22 identical sealed boxes, each containing a label that represents a different sum of money. The boxes are all loaded and sealed by an independent adjudicator. No one but the independent adjudicator knows what is in the boxes. At the beginning of each programme, one contestant is chosen from the line up, either from the West Wing or the East Wing. The game commences when the contestant chooses the first five boxes to open. The Deal or No Deal contestants picks one box which potentially contains their prize. They then spend the duration of the show opening the remaining cases, one by one, revealing the money they contained. The contestant must eventually decide whether they accept the sum of money that is concealed within their own box, or accept an offer from The Banker. Could their box contain a life-changing sum of money, or just pocket change? When a box is chosen to be opened, the box - and the cash sum inside it - is then out of play. The aim of the game is to try and pick boxes that contain the lowest amounts of money, adding hope that the contestant's box contains a high amount of money and in turn provoking The Banker to offer the contestant a better deal. The Banker in Deal of No DealThe Banker is always watching the player, trying to analyse their psychology, and has has no idea what the contestant's sealed box contains. The Banker's sole purpose is to try and ensure the player leaves the studio with the smallest amount of money possible. Based on the amounts of money the player has eliminated and their perception of the player themselves, The Banker makes a cash offer to buy the sealed box. Whenever The Banker makes an offer, the player is left with a desperate dilemma... accept the deal, or risk losing everything If the contestant rejects every deal that The Banker makes, they are left with just two boxes: their own and the other remaining box. At this point they may switch boxes if they choose, before finally opening their box to discover what is within. Were they wise to gamble and reject The Banker's offer? If a contestant chooses to accept The Banker's offer by saying 'Deal,' the game is still played out in exactly the same way to determine whether the contestant dealt at the correct moment, or whether had they keep on playing they would have in fact walked away with a greater sum of money. Noel EdmondsThe programme is presented by Noel Edmonds, who has been one of Britain's most popular TV and Radio presenters for more than 30 years. He took a five-year break from television before returning to present Deal or No Deal for Channel 4. 'I've always maintained that it would take something very special to tempt me back to TV after five years,' he says. 'And this format is undoubtedly unique. Deal or No Deal is simple, honest and totally compelling and I am privileged to have the opportunity to host such a brilliant show.'
